Which of the following are characteristics of Hodgkin's disease? (Select All that Apply.)
It is distinguished by the presence of Reed-Sternberg cells
Painless swelling of cervical, axillary or inguinal nodes occurs
Skeletal pain is a common symptom
It is the most curable of all lymphomas
It is distinguished by the presence of Philadelphia chromosome
Correct Answer : A,B,D
A. Hodgkin's disease is characterized by the presence of Reed-Sternberg cells, which are large, abnormal lymphocytes.
B. Enlarged, painless lymph nodes, particularly in the neck, armpits, or groin, are characteristic of Hodgkin's disease.
C. Skeletal pain is not a typical symptom of Hodgkin's disease. Patients may experience generalized symptoms such as fatigue, fever, and weight loss.
D. Hodgkin's disease has a relatively high cure rate, especially in comparison to other types of lymphomas. Advances in treatment have improved outcomes for many patients with Hodgkin's disease.
E. Philadelphia chromosome is associated with chronic myeloid leukemia, not Hodgkin's disease.
